Key Strategic Areas and Developments
Delving deeper into the military aspect of the Ukraine war today, let's focus on some of the key strategic areas and developments that are shaping the conflict. The Donbas region, particularly cities like Bakhmut and Avdiivka, has been the epicenter of some of the most brutal fighting. These areas are crucial not only for their industrial importance but also for their symbolic value and their potential to unlock further territorial gains for either side. Russia has been heavily invested in capturing these territories, seeing them as vital to their objectives. Ukraine, meanwhile, has mounted fierce defenses, turning these cities into symbols of resistance. The fighting here has been characterized by attritional warfare, with both sides suffering heavy losses. Further south, the Kherson and Zaporizhzhia regions remain strategically vital, especially concerning control over the Dnipro River and access to Crimea. Ukraine's efforts to liberate these areas are ongoing, and any success here would be a significant blow to Russian control. The Kerch Strait and the Crimean Bridge, a critical supply line for Russian forces, have also been targets of Ukrainian strikes, highlighting Ukraine's capability to strike deep into Russian-held territory. The Black Sea Fleet's activities are also a significant factor, with Ukraine employing naval drones and missiles to challenge Russian naval dominance. The ability of Ukraine to sustain its military operations is heavily reliant on the continuous flow of military aid from its international partners. This aid includes advanced weaponry, ammunition, and training, which have been instrumental in Ukraine's ability to defend itself and launch counter-offensives. Economic Repercussions and Global Impact
The economic repercussions of the Ukraine war today are being felt far and wide, extending well beyond the immediate conflict zone. This war has significantly disrupted global supply chains, particularly in areas like energy and food. Russia is a major exporter of oil and natural gas, and disruptions to these supplies, coupled with sanctions, have led to soaring energy prices worldwide. This has fueled inflation, impacting household budgets and business costs globally. Similarly, Ukraine is a major exporter of grain and other agricultural products. The blockade of its ports and damage to its agricultural infrastructure have led to concerns about global food security, particularly in developing nations that rely heavily on these imports. This has contributed to rising food prices and exacerbated existing food crises in various parts of the world. The war has also led to increased defense spending in many countries as they reassess their security needs in light of the renewed geopolitical tensions.
